Frequently Asked Questions About Dual Diagnosis Treatment in Massillon

What is dual diagnosis treatment in Massillon?

Dual diagnosis treatment in Massillon refers to a specialized approach that addresses individuals who are dealing with co-occurring substance use disorder (such as drug or alcohol addiction) and a mental health disorder simultaneously. This integrated treatment approach aims to provide comprehensive care for both conditions to improve overall well-being and recovery outcomes.

What types of therapies are offered in dual diagnosis treatment centers in Massillon?

Dual diagnosis treatment centers in Massillon offer a variety of evidence-based therapies, including c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), individual counseling, group therapy, and holistic approaches such as mindfulness and art therapy. These therapies address both mental health and substance use aspects.

Are support groups part of dual diagnosis treatment in Massillon?

Yes, many dual diagnosis treatment centers in Massillon incorporate support groups as part of their programs. Support groups provide individuals with a space to share their experiences, receive encouragement, and learn from others who are also navigating similar challenges. These groups can foster a sense of community and belonging.
